Bureau Refugees, Freedmen & Abandoned Lands
OFFICE CHIEF DISBURSING OFFICER,
Washington Feb. 6th, 1867.

Respectfully returned to Maj Genl Howard, with the remark that the ten additional teachers can be paid, under the same authority as Teachers in Ala. are now paid, but all payment of Teachers should cease as soon as possible. It is very doubtful, whether under the present law, this Bureau has the power to rent land, on which to erect school buildings when no power is given it to build such buildings any further than can be included under the head of repairs, hence if Genl Swayne rents the lots proposed, he cannot build the School houses, for the reason before given, For the same reason we could not buy the Baptist College, but could rent and repair it, if it was owned by other parties, and used for school purposes. The fund of $30.000. spoken of by Genl Swayne, must be expended according to law.

Geo W. Balloch
Bvt. Brig. Genl., and Chief D.O.,
Bureau R.F. & A.L.
